Reuse is only available for new house construction. Reuse of existing service connections is subject to City inspection and approval, visit the City of Toronto website for further details. A non-refundable fee applies:

Criteria for Sewer Connection Reuse:

  1. The municipal sewer connection must meet current City standards and specifications (i.e. material shall be PVC or better);
  2. The municipal sewer connection must not be a double connection;
  3. The municipal sewer connection must not have a record of sewer backups with respect to properties serviced by that municipal sewer connection; and
  4. The municipal sewer connection is free of structural and operational defects.

There is an Inspection fee for the re-use of residential sanitary sewer service connections up to 150 mm per service to be reused. The fee is based on the contracted rate for a CCTV inspection of the connection plus staff time to carry out a maintenance history search and review of the CCTV report.

Criteria for Water Connection Reuse:

  1. The municipal water service connection must meet current City standards and specifications;
  2. The municipal water service connection must not be a double connection; and
  3. The municipal water service connection must have properly functioning curb stops and valves and no record of low pressure.

The water service connection reuse fee is based on the cost to conduct a site inspection to operate the curb box and a search of historical maintenance records.
